Hardinge VMC800 w/Fanuc 0-MD control: I just deleted all of my 9000 series programs (like a real D.A.) and of course I do not have anything backed up. Does anyone know where I find out what these programs are supposed to be. Dead in the water for now so any help would be extremely appreciated. GJC. |

| When you get them back you may want to set Par.0010 bit #4 unless you want to edit them, this prevents erasing on memory clear. Al.
